预计到 2024 年,全球光遗传学市场规模将达到 6.203 亿美元,到 2025 年将达到 6.631 亿美元,到 2033 年将达到 11.3084 亿美元,在预测期(2026-2033 年)内复合年增长率为 6.9%。

全球光遗传学市场正经历显着成长,这主要得益于神经科学研究投入的增加以及神经系统疾病和视网膜疾病的日益增加。对阐明复杂脑功能和神经迴路的研究重点推动了对光遗传学技术的需求,尤其是在精准医疗领域。未被满足的医疗需求正在推动这些技术在疾病建模和转化研究中的应用。视蛋白、病毒载体和光转导系统等方面的技术创新提高了实验的精确度。此外,政府支持力度的加大、产学研合作的加强以及与人工智慧和多组体学平台的融合,都促进了光遗传学在神经科学和系统生物学领域的广泛应用。然而,高昂的基础设施成本、伦理问题和技术限制等挑战可能会阻碍市场扩张。

全球光遗传学市场驱动因素

全球光遗传学市场的主要驱动因素之一是帕金森氏症、癫痫和忧郁症神经系统疾病的日益普遍,凸显了对先进治疗方法的需求。光遗传学利用光线来精确操控神经活动,为治疗和理解复杂的大脑功能提供了一条充满希望​​的途径。随着研究人员和临床医生寻求能够实现标靶干预并最大限度减少副作用的创新解决方案,对光遗传学工具和技术的需求预计将会增长,从而推动研究和临床应用的发展,以改善神经病学领域的患者预后。

限制全球光遗传学市场的因素

全球光遗传学市场的主要限制因素之一是光遗传学工具和技术的开发和部署高成本。这些技术的复杂性通常需要专门的设备和研究人员接受高级培训,这需要大量的资金投入。此外,监管壁垒和漫长的新产品核准流程也构成了潜在的市场准入障碍,并可能限制光遗传学疗法的广泛应用。这些因素减缓了研究界对光遗传学技术的接受速度,并阻碍了整体市场成长,尤其是在资金和资源有限的新兴地区。

全球光遗传学市场趋势

全球光遗传学市场正经历变革时期期,从基础研究转向临床和转化研究。这项转变的驱动力在于越来越多的研究人员致力于探索光遗传疗法在各种病理状况(尤其是视网膜疾病)治疗中的应用。将光遗传基因疗法与靶向光刺激相结合等创新方法已在恢復功能反应方面展现出令人鼓舞的成果。递送方法、安全性检验和监管合规的进步有望推动市场扩张,为学术界和医疗机构利用这项最尖端科技创造大量机会。

Global Optogenetics Market size was valued at USD 620.3 million in 2024 and is poised to grow from USD 663.1 million in 2025 to USD 1130.84 million by 2033, growing at a CAGR of 6.9% during the forecast period (2026-2033).

The global optogenetics market is experiencing significant growth due to increased investments in neuroscience research and a rise in neurological and retinal disorders. The focus on understanding intricate brain functions and neural circuits is enhancing demand for optogenetic techniques, especially within precision medicine. Unmet therapeutic needs are driving the adoption of these methods for disease modeling and translational research. Innovations in opsins, viral vectors, and light-delivery systems are boosting experimental accuracy. Furthermore, growing government support, collaborations between academia and industry, and integration with artificial intelligence and multi-omics platforms are facilitating broader adoption across neuroscience and systems biology. However, challenges such as high infrastructure costs, ethical concerns, and technical limitations may hinder market expansion.

Driver of the Global Optogenetics Market

One of the key market drivers for the global optogenetics market is the rising prevalence of neurological disorders, such as Parkinson's disease, epilepsy, and depression, which are increasingly spotlighting the need for advanced therapeutic approaches. Optogenetics, with its ability to precisely manipulate neuronal activity using light, offers promising avenues for treatment and understanding of complex brain functions. As researchers and clinicians seek innovative solutions that provide targeted interventions while minimizing side effects, the demand for optogenetic tools and technologies is expected to grow, fostering advancements in both research and clinical applications that enhance patient outcomes in neurology.

Restraints in the Global Optogenetics Market

One of the key market restraints for the global optogenetics market is the high cost associated with the development and implementation of optogenetic tools and techniques. The complexity of these technologies often requires specialized equipment and extensive training for researchers, leading to significant financial investment. Additionally, regulatory hurdles and the lengthy approval processes for new products can deter potential market entrants and limit the accessibility of optogenetic therapies. These factors contribute to a slower adoption rate within the research community and hinder the overall growth of the market, particularly in emerging regions where funding and resources may be constrained.

Market Trends of the Global Optogenetics Market

The Global Optogenetics market is experiencing a transformative trend as it shifts from primarily serving basic research purposes to a focus on clinical and translational applications. This transition is fueled by an increasing number of researchers investigating optogenetic therapies for diverse medical conditions, particularly in the treatment of retinal disorders. Innovative approaches, such as combining optogenetic gene therapies with targeted light stimulation, are showing promising results in restoring functional responses. As advancements in delivery methods, safety validation, and regulatory compliance progress, the market is poised for expansion, creating abundant opportunities for both academic and healthcare sectors to capitalize on this cutting-edge technology.
